Why Choose Iron Series? (Budget Solution)

1. Lowest Cost

Stamped iron housing drastically reduces material costs compared to die-cast aluminum. It is the definitive choice for projects where solar street light price is the main priority.

2. High Loading Quantity

The thin, lightweight body allows for compact packaging. You can load 20% more units in a 40HQ container, saving massive ocean freight costs.

3. Anti-Rust Technology

We use Hot-Dip Galvanized Q235 steel + High Temperature Powder Coating. This ensures the iron body remains rust-free for 3-5 years, even in outdoor conditions.

FAQ: Economy Iron Lights

Expert answers about the best solar street light for low-budget projects.

What is the price of solar street light for this series?
The Iron series is our most affordable line. Prices are typically 20-30% lower than aluminum models, offering the best ROI for rural tenders.
Will the iron body rust easily?
No. We apply a double-layer protection (Galvanizing + Powder Coating) to ensure it stays rust-free for at least 3-5 years in non-coastal areas.
Is this suitable for seaside projects?
We do NOT recommend iron lights for seaside areas due to salt spray. For coastal projects, please choose our Aluminum or Die-Cast series.
How many days of backup in cloudy weather?
Standard configuration provides 2-3 rainy days backup. We can customize the battery capacity to support up to 5 days if required.
What is the recommended installation height?
For 60W-120W models, we recommend a pole height of 5-7 meters. This provides optimal ground coverage for rural roads.
What is the warranty period?
The standard warranty for our Iron series is 2 years. This is the industry standard for economy-class solar light projects.
